So the Empress rink will be open 5-9pm nightly and 12-9 on weekends.

 

http://www.timescolo...-lawn-1.1466864

 

That's a pretty good number of hours.  But it's $10 for adults and $5 for kids, for 2 hours.  And $5 to rent skates.  So those prices, I think, will not make it super-popular, but maybe just right.

 

Around town there is lots of drop-in skates for $3 (most are under 2 hours), most are around $6.50, and skate rentals top out at around $3.50.
